« Reply #313 on: December 31, 2024, 01:05:11 PM »
The American bloke from Man V Food has got a new series out called called Adam Richman eats football. Just watching the episode about Villa and he’s in the Barton’s, gushing over the Thai food. He also goes to The Grove and has a curry with 2 Villa fans. He tries a bag of scratchings as well but struggles with them and it ends with him standing outside the Holte before the Bologna game. Easy watching.
